Salmon Appetizer Recipe: Applewood, Orange, and Ginger Salmon Crostini. This appetizer recipe includes an easy-to-bake pre-seasoned applewood, orange & ginger salmon, cream cheese, chives, honey, and French Bread. It is so tasty!

How To Make This Easy Salmon Crostini

Step-by-Step Instructions and Salmon Appetizer Recipe for applewood with orange & ginger salmon and cream cheese bites.  Click over and print the recipe at DearCreatives.com

Directions

45 minutes before baking thaw the delicately seasoned salmon.

Pre-heat the oven to 425F

  1. Place the (unpackaged) oven-safe cedar plank onto a baking sheet, then place the baking sheet onto the middle rack of the oven. Bake for 14-18 minutes or until the inter temperature reaches 145F.
  2. Slice the French bread, open the cream cheese with chives and onions, and mince fresh chives.
  3. Remove the salmon from the oven and let it cool slightly.
  4. Assemble the crostini, spread the chive cream cheese over the French bread, and add the salmon by flaking it and placing it onto the bread with the cream cheese. Add chives, and drizzle with honey just before serving.

For a refreshing compliment to the appetizers serve with fresh, thinly sliced, orange slices. You can pre-slice them before assembling the salmon appetizers.

Close up of crostini with salmon. Get the Quick and Easy Recipe at DearCreatives.com

Enjoy this quick and easy recipe for appetizers!

Recipe Notes:

  • Get fresh oranges to slice thinly and serve with this appetizer. I like to arrange them pretty on a plate and have a fork or small serving tongs for self-serving.
  • Also, purchase additional salmon, crackers (I like water crackers), and cream cheese. Then, I laid the crackers on a tray, added the spreadable cream cheese, and the salmon in a ramekin. This makes it easy for people to make additional bites.
  • I like getting the take-and-bake French Bread Baguette. Bake it for 8 minutes, cool, and slice. It tastes just like fresh baked or fresh baked baguettes and slice and bake them in the oven until slightly toasted.
  • The additional time is for defrosting the salmon and cooling it after baking it.

This salmon crostini appetizer is best served right after assembling them.

Print the Recipe

Yield: 18

Salmon Appetizer Recipe

Close up of crostini with salmon. Get the Quick and Easy Recipe at DearCreatives.com

Salmon Appetizer Recipe: Applewood, Orange, & Ginger Salmon Bites. This appetizer recipe includes an easy-to-bake pre-seasoned applewood, orange, & ginger salmon, cream cheese, chives, honey, and French Bread. It is so tasty! Make it for a game day, awards season, party, holiday, or celebration...

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 14 minutes
Additional Time 56 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 25 minutes

Ingredients

  • 8-ounce package of Cedar Planked Atlantic Salmon (Applewood with Ginger & Orange) (2)
  • Cream Cheese with Chives & Onion (2)
  • Fresh Chives (1)
  • French Bread Baguette (2-2packs)
  • Honey (Wildflower)

Optional Ingredients

  • Water Crackers
  • Additional Spreadable Cream Cheese
  • 6 Oranges
  • Additional Cedar Planked Salmon

Instructions

45 minutes before baking thaw the delicately seasoned salmon.

Pre-heat the oven to 425F

  1. Place the (un-packaged) oven-safe cedar plank onto a baking sheet, then place the baking sheet onto the middle rack of the oven. Bake for 14-18 minutes or until the inter temperature reaches 145F.
  2. Slice the French bread, open the cream cheese with chives and onions, and mince fresh chives.
  3. Remove the salmon from the oven and let it cool slightly.
  4. Assemble the crostini, spread the chive cream cheese over the French bread, and add the salmon by flaking it and placing it onto the bread with the cream cheese. Add chives, and drizzle with honey just before serving.

Notes

  • Get fresh oranges to slice thinly and serve with this appetizer. I like to arrange them pretty on a plate and have a fork or small serving tongs for self-serving.
  • Also, purchase additional salmon, crackers (I like water crackers), and cream cheese. Then, lay the crackers on a tray, the spreadable cream cheese, and the salmon in a ramekin. This makes it easy for people to make additional bites.
  • I like getting the take-and-bake French Bread Baguette (2 Packs). Bake it for 8 minutes, cool, and slice. It tastes just like fresh baked or fresh baked baguettes and slice and bake them in the oven until slightly toasted.
  • The additional time is for defrosting the salmon and cooling it after baking it.

This salmon crostini appetizer is best served right after making it.
